Introduction:
From the origin in the early 19th century to its quickly evolving kind within the 21st century, poker has actually undeniably become an internationally feeling. With all the advent of technology, the original card game has actually transitioned into the virtual realm, fascinating countless players through online poker systems. This report explores the fascinating realm of on-line poker, its advantages, disadvantages, additionally the reasons behind its growing popularity.

Body:

1. Accessibility and Efficiency:
Among major reasons behind the extensive benefit of on-line poker is its availability. As opposed to brick-and-mortar gambling enterprises, on-line poker platforms provide people the freedom to relax and play at any time, anywhere. With a well balanced internet connection, poker enthusiasts will enjoy their most favorite online game from the comfort of their domiciles, eliminating the need for travel. Also, on-line poker internet sites supply a wide range of choices, including different variants of poker, tournaments, and various risk levels, catering to people of most skill amounts.

2. International Athlete Base:
Internet poker transcends geographical boundaries, Pokertube enabling players from all sides of the globe to compete against each other. This interconnectedness fosters a varied and challenging environment, enabling people to test their particular abilities against opponents with varying strategies and playing types. In addition, internet poker systems usually feature radiant communities where people can discuss methods, share experiences, and participate in friendly competition.

3. Lower Expenses and Smaller Stakes:
Compared to standard gambling enterprises, playing poker on the web can dramatically keep your charges down. On line platforms have lower expense expenditures, letting them provide lower stakes and paid off entry fees for tournaments. This is why online poker accessible to a wider market, including newbies and casual people, whom may find the large stakes of real time gambling enterprises daunting. The capacity to play with smaller stakes in addition provides a sense of monetary safety, allowing players to handle their particular bankroll better.

4. Enhanced Game Access and Selection:
Online poker platforms offer a huge array of online game options and variants. Whether it is texas hold em, Omaha, or Seven-Card Stud, players find their favored online game effortlessly and immediately. Moreover, on line platforms often introduce brand-new poker variants, spicing up the gameplay and keeping the knowledge fresh for people. The option of numerous tables and tournaments helps to ensure that players constantly find suitable choices and never have to watch for a seat at a table.

5. Challenges and Drawbacks:
While internet poker brings many advantages, it is not without its challenges. One of several significant drawbacks is the prospect of deceptive activities, including collusion and processor chip dumping, where people cheat to get an unfair benefit. But reputable on-line poker systems use sturdy security measures and random quantity generators to thwart these types of behavior. Furthermore, some people may find the absence of real cues and communications being section of real time poker games a disadvantage, as possible more difficult to learn opponents and use mental strategies on the web.
